A brand new human cellular ‘membrane on a chip’ permits steady tracking of ways medication and infectious brokers engage with our cells, an advance that can be hired to check doable drug applicants for COVID-19, scientists mentioned on Monday.

In line with the researchers from the College of Cambridge in the United Kingdom, Cornell College and Stanford College in the United States, the tool may mimic any cellular kind — bacterial, human and even the cruel cells partitions of crops.

They have got been effectively used to watch the process of ion channels, a category of protein in human cells that are the objective of greater than 60 in step with cent of licensed prescription drugs, the researchers mentioned.

Cellular membranes play a central position in organic signalling, controlling the whole lot from ache reduction to an infection by way of a deadly disease, performing because the gatekeeper between a cellular and the outdoor international, they mentioned.

The staff got down to create a sensor that preserves all the vital facets of a cellular membrane — construction, fluidity, and keep watch over over ion motion — with out the time-consuming steps had to stay a cellular alive.

The tool makes use of an digital chip to measure any adjustments in an overlying membrane extracted from a cellular, enabling the scientists to soundly and simply know the way the cellular interacts with the outdoor international. It integrates cellular membranes with accomplishing polymer electrodes and transistors.

To generate the on-chip membranes, the staff first optimised a procedure to supply membranes from are living cells after which, coaxed them onto polymeric electrodes in some way that preserved all in their capability.

The hydrated accomplishing polymers supply a extra ‘herbal’ atmosphere for cellular membranes and permits powerful tracking of membrane serve as.

The staff optimised the polymeric electrodes for tracking adjustments within the membranes. The tool not depends upon are living cells which are incessantly technically difficult to stay alive and require important consideration, and measurements can ultimate over a longer period of time.

“Since the membranes are created from human cells, it is like having a biopsy of that cellular’s floor — now we have all of the subject matter that will be provide together with proteins and lipids, however not one of the demanding situations of the use of are living cells,” mentioned Susan Daniel, affiliate professor at Cornell and senior writer of the Langmuir paper.

“This sort of screening is generally finished by way of the pharmaceutical business with are living cells, however our tool supplies an more uncomplicated selection,” mentioned Roisn Owens from Cambridge, and senior writer of the ACS Nano paper. “This technique is appropriate with high-throughput screening and would scale back the choice of false positives making it via into the R&D pipeline,” mentioned Owens.

The tool can also be as small as the scale of a human cellular and simply fabricated in arrays, which permits scientists to accomplish a couple of measurements on the identical time, mentioned Anna-Maria Pappa, additionally from Cambridge and joint first writer on each papers.

Given the numerous dangers concerned to researchers operating on SARS-CoV-2, the virus which reasons COVID-19, the scientists mentioned they are going to center of attention on making virus membranes and fusing the ones with the chips.

The virus membranes are similar to the SARS-CoV-2 membrane however do not comprise the viral nucleic acid, they mentioned. This fashion new medication or antibodies to neutralise the virus spikes which are used to achieve access into the host cellular can also be recognized, in line with the researchers.
